N2 - The development of morphological biosignatures to precisely characterize preneoplastic progression necessitates high-resolution three-dimensional (3D) cell imagery and robust image processing algorithms. We report on the quantitative characterization of nuclear structure alterations associated with preneoplastic progression in human esophageal epithelial cells using single-cell optical tomography and fully automated 3D karyometry. We stained cultured cells with hematoxylin and generated 3D images of individual cells by mathematically reconstructing 500 projection images acquired using optical absorption tomographic imaging. The p53-ull mammary epithelial model differs from the traditional mouse models of mammary tumorigenesis in several fundamental biological properties (5 , 6) . The traditional mouse models of mammary tumorigenesis, which are induced by mouse mammary tumor virus standard, arise from alveolar hyperplasias. These alveolar hyperplasias are negative for ER at the onset and generate ER-negative, hormone-independent tumors. In chemical carcinogen-treated mice, tumors arise from both alveolar hyperplasias and ductal hyperplasias. However, tumors are primarily hormone independent. Because the p53-null normal mammary epithelium and the serially transplanted, immortalized ductal outgrowths were ER positive, it was of interest to determine the hormonal dependency of preneoplastic progression in these cells.. Subjective assessment of flat urothelial lesions has often resulted in an under- or overdiagnosis of urothelial carcinoma in situ. To identify reproducible morphologic objective criteria, the authors used an image analysis system to measure several nuclear features (area, diameter, roundness, ellipticity, and optical density) in 20 cases each of CIS, urothelial dysplasia, and normal urothelium with adjacent lymphocyte controls. They did not analyze reactive urothelial lesions and umbrella cells. The most useful, statistically significant morphologic parameter was mean nuclear area of the largest 25 percent of nuclei. The mean upper quartile nuclear area relative to lymphocytes was 2.2 times (range, 1.4 to 2.8 times) in normal urothelium, 2.9 times (range, 1.8 to 3.6 times) in urothelial dysplasia, and 4.9 times (range, 4.0 to 7.6 times) in CIS. Simultaneous use of cell-permeant and impermeant fluorescent nuclear dyes is a common method to study cell viability and cell death progression. Although these assays are usually conducted as end-point studies, time-lapse imaging offers a powerful technique to distinguish temporal changes in cell viability at single-cell resolution. SYTO 13 and Hoechst 33342 are two commonly used cell-permeant nuclear dyes; however their suitability for live imaging has not been well characterized. We compare end-point assays with time-lapse imaging studies over a 6 h period to evaluate the compatibility of these two dyes with longitudinal imaging, using both control neurons and an apoptotic neuron model. In longitudinal assays of untreated neurons, SYTO 13 addition caused acute necrosis within 3 h, whereas neurons imaged with Hoechst remained viable for at least 6 h. TSC and CNI genome sizes based on the sum of chromosome sizes are close to GGA, but these sizes are smaller than those in the database [1]. The larger genome sizes were obtained from the measurement of nuclear DNA content at cellular level. Both methods differ from DNA sequencing in that they require a DNA reference point from another species. When the reference species used for nuclear measurement is distantly related from the target species, the result may be influenced by varying fluorescence intensity owing to species variation in cell or nuclear sizes. In contrast to cells, chromosome structure shows little variation between species, and human chromosomes can be used as a reference for many species, even for zebrafish [6]. Our measurement of 1.15 Gb for GGA is consistent with 1.05 Gb of the assembled sequence [19], showing that chromosome measurement has a high accuracy. The induction of polyploidy is considered the reproductive end of cells, but there is evidence that polyploid giant cancer cells (PGCCs) contribute to cell repopulation during tumor relapse. However, the role of these cells in the development, progression and response to therapy in colon cancer remains undefined. Therefore, the main objective of this study was to investigate the generation of PGCCs in colon cancer cells and identify mechanisms of formation. Treatment of HCT-116 and Caco-2 colon cancer cells with the hypoxia mimic CoCl2 induced the formation of cells with larger cell and nuclear size (PGCCs), while the cells with normal morphology were selectively eliminated. Cytometric analysis showed that CoCl2 treatment induced G2 cell cycle arrest and the generation of a polyploid cell subpopulation with increased cellular DNA content. Segmentation of nuclei in cervical cytology pap smear images is a crucial stage in automated cervical cancer screening. The task itself is challenging due to the presence of cervical cells with spurious edges, overlapping cells, neutrophils, and artifacts. After the initial preprocessing steps of adaptive thresholding, in our approach, the image passes through a convolution filter to filter out some noise. Then, contours from the resultant image are filtered by their distinctive contour properties followed by a nucleus size recovery procedure based on contour average intensity value. We evaluate our method on a public (benchmark) dataset collected from ISBI and also a private real dataset. The results show that our algorithm outperforms other state-of-the-art methods in nucleus segmentation on the ISBI dataset with a precision of 0.978 and recall of 0.933. In the nuclear area, the proportion of microtubule-dependent, directed movement actually increases. Microtubules are not known to exist in interphase nuclei, so the authors suggest that the virus is travelling along invaginations in the nuclear envelope that have been observed by others. These invaginations may provide rapid access to the nuclear volume for both cellular materials and virus particles. Indeed, the speed of infection (with nuclear entry as an endpoint) is fast. Previous estimates of a two-hour infection were limited by the need to detect multiple virus particles. The new methods yield a figure of just 15 min.Bräuchle says the method can be used to track any virus, and might help gene therapists understand where their virus of choice is getting held up during the infection process. This publication describes the procedures for calculating the margins of nuclear power plants in relation to human induced external hazards. It focuses on plant and systems performance evaluations. A two level approach for margin assessment is provided. The first level consists of a deterministic procedure in which for each scenario the existence of at least one undamaged success path to comply with the fundamental safety function is investigated. This procedure can be subsequently extended to calculate probability measures such as conditional core damage probability and the conditional probability of spent fuel damage. In the most elaborated stage probabilistic safety assessment (PSA) techniques are introduced giving consideration to the probabilistic aspects of the hazards and of the capacity of structures systems and components (fragility). Parakeratosis is a mode of keratinization characterized by the retention of nuclei in the stratum corneum. In mucous membranes, parakeratosis is normal. In the skin, this process leads to the abnormal replacement of annular squames with nucleated cells. Parakeratosis is associated with the thinning or loss of the granular layer and is usually seen in diseases of increased cell turnover, whether inflammatory or neoplastic. Parakeratosis is seen in the plaques of psoriasis and in dandruff. Granular parakeratosis (originally termed axillary granular parakeratosis) is an idiopathic, benign, nondisabling cutaneous disease that manifests with intertriginous erythematous, brown or red, scaly or keratotic papules and plaques. It presents in all age groups and has no established clinical associations. Summary A measurement of the 2S-2P transition frequencies (Lamb shift) in the muonic helium-3 and 4 ions by means of laser spectroscopy is proposed. This will lead to a ten times more accurate determination of the root-mean-square (rms) charge radii of the He-3 and He-4 nuclei. The radius of the magnetic moment distribution inside the He-3 nucleus will result from the hyperfine structure in muonic 3He. In the muonic helium ion, a single negative muon orbits the helium nucleus. The muon is a point-like lepton, just as the electron, except it is about 200 times heavier. This gives a factor of 200^3 = 10^7 enhancement of nuclear finite size effects on the energy levels of muonic vs. regular (electonic) Helium ions. Keratinocytes in skin epidermis, which have. bright cytoplasmic contrast and dark nuclear contrast in reflectance. confocal microscopy (RCM), were modeled with. a simple error function reflectance profile: erf( ). Fortytwo. example keratinocytes were identified as a training. set which characterized the nuclear size a = 8.6±2.8. μm and reflectance gradient b = 3.6±2.1 μm at the nuclear/. cytoplasmic boundary. These mean a and b parameters. were used to create a rotationally symmetric erf( ) mask. that approximated the mean keratinocyte image. A computer. vision algorithm used an erf( ) mask to scan RCM. images, identifying the coordinates of keratinocytes. Applying. the mask to the confocal data identified the positions. of keratinocytes in the epidermis. This simple model. may be used to noninvasively evaluate keratinocyte populations. as a quantitative morphometric diagnostic in skin. cancer detection and evaluation of dermatological cosmetics.. The resection rate is defined as the fraction of patients that proceed to planned surgery with removal of primary tumor (R0/R1) following neoadjuvant treatment with gemcitabine plus erlotinib.The resection rate will be estimated by the binomial point estimate, i.e. as the number of patients that undergo the planned surgery with removal of the primary tumor following neoadjuvant treatment with gemcitabine plus erlotinib divided by the number of evaluable patients. This quantity will also be estimated with a 95% binomial confidence interval.. Curative resection (R0) is defined as macroscopically and microscopically complete resection (with microscopic surgical margin assessment according to AJCC Staging Principles).. An R1 resection is defined as macroscopically complete tumor removal with any positive microscopic surgical margin (bile duct, pancreatic parenchyma, or SMA margins). ...

Archival paraffin embedded material was used to examine whether additional quantitative criteria would be helpful to discriminate between histologically benign and malignant rat mammary tumours. To this end nuclear DNA content expressed as DNA ploidy index (DI) was measured using flow cytometry (FCM). A total of 63 benign and malignant mammary tumours were investigated. Thirteen out of 38 (34%) mammary carcinomas were DNA aneuploid against 0 out of 25 benign mammary tumours. Aneuploidy was not significantly increased in tumours showing histological signs of greater malignancy such as cribriform-comedo type or invasive growth. In addition to DI other quantitative criteria indicative for malignancy, such as mitotic count and nuclear morphometric characteristics, were estimated in 24 benign and malignant tubulopapillary tumours, a category where the histological classification may be difficult. The secondary electron emission from a Scanning Electron Microscope (SEM) was used to determine that the pore spaces of seven sandstones and four dolomites exhibited fractal behavior over certain length scales. Data from the SEM measurements produced log-log plots that not only verified the fractal nature of the rocks, but also allowed for the determination of their fractal dimensions. To model the transport properties of fractal lattices, a two dimensional model known as the Sierpinski Carpet was used as a starting point. Results developed for the petrophysical properties of such fractal lattices, such as porosity, permeability, capillary pressure, et. are presented here. Although the results cannot be directly compared with experiments, they demonstrate a methodology that can be applied to three dimensional lattices as well. Which type of mill is used for a particular particle size reduction task always depends on the breaking properties of the sample material. Size reduction machines for large particle sizes above40 mmare known as crushers or shredders while particle sizes below this are processed with mills. I will report on recent polarization transfer experiments carried out at the Mainz Microtron (MAMI), via the quasi-elastic A(e ⃗,e^ p ⃗ ) reaction, over a wide range of missing momentum and virtuality. We measured the ratio (Px/Pz)A of the transverse to longitudinal components of polarization transferred from an electron to a bound proton in 2H and 12C [1, 2] , and transverse (Px and Py) and longitudinal (Pz) components of the polarization transfer to a bound proton in 2H [3]. We observed consistent deviations from unity of the above ratio normalized to the free-proton ratio, (Px/Pz)A/(Px/Pz)1H, for both s-and p-shell knocked out protons, even though they are embedded in averaged local densities that differ by about a factor of two. The dependence of the double ratio on proton virtuality is similar to the one for knocked out protons from 2H and previous 4He data, suggesting a universal behavior, which seems to be independent of nuclear size, density and Q2. Background: Brain imaging studies suggest that volume reductions and compromised white matter integrity occur in schizophrenia and bipolar disorder (BD). However, the cellular correlates have not yet been identified. To address this issue we assessed oligodendrocyte, astrocyte and microglial populations in postmortem white matter from schizophrenia, BD and nonpsychiatric control samples. Methods: The density, areal fraction and spatial distribution of glial fibrillary acidic protein (GFAP)-expressing astrocytes and ionized calcium-binding adaptor molecule-1 (IBA-1)-expressing microglia as well as the density, nuclear size and spatial distribution of Nissl-stained oligodendrocytes were quantified in postmortem white matter adjacent to the dorsolateral prefrontal cortex (Brodmann area 9) in schizophrenia, BD and control samples (n = 20). N2 - This chapter focuses on the aggregation of glutamine containing peptides and proteins with an emphasis on huntingtin protein, whose aggregation leads to the development of Huntingtons disease. The kinetics that leads to the formation of amyloids, the structure of aggregates of various types and the morphological mechanical properties of amyloid fibrils are described. The kinetics of amyloid fibril formation has been proposed to follow a nucleation dependent polymerization model, dependent upon the size of the nucleus. This model and the effect of the polyglutamine length on the nucleus size are reviewed. Aggregate structure is characterized at two different levels. 0004] Standard assessment of a resection is performed by inking the outside of the excised tissue, freezing it and then examining the edge of specimen sections by light microscopy (known as frozen section analysis). The presence of tumor cells at the inked margin, which is referred to as a positive margin, indicates that tumor cells remain behind in the tumor bed. Although margin assessment of a frozen section can take place during surgery, time constraints normally limit this assessment to small areas of the tumor. Therefore, this approach is prone to sampling error. The remaining excised tissue is fixed in formalin and it may take several days before the pathologist can complete the analysis to identify a positive margin. If a positive margin is identified, patients most often require a repeat surgical resection, leading to increased patient morbidity and higher healthcare costs. The poor performance of preoperative imaging in predicting tumor area in HER2-positive breast cancer may raise a question regarding the increase in positive margin rates or secondary operation for margin clearance in patients with HER2-positive breast cancer. Indeed, the relationship of imaging-pathologic size was least correlated in the HER2-positive subtype. This provided a rationale for the highest rate of positive margin as 23.2% in the HER2-positive subtype. The difference in re-excision rate was not significant between the subtypes, which might be largely attributable to the intraoperative frozen section examination that enables further resection in case of intraoperative-positive margins. If the intraoperative margin assessment is not performed, the correlation between imaging and pathologic size may result in increased secondary operation as margin clearance. Some process need only crushing of the material to meet either to requirement of coarse material or to feed smaller sized material to another grinder. Two hardened rolls rates towards each other. They are kept nearer to each other by means of either mechanical devices or with hydraulic system. This system helps to create the pressure on the rolls and makes the crushing possible. The larger particle of mass, cereals, pulses is pushed between the rolls uniformly spread and with continuous rate through a separate device. A dried feed mass gives material at the bottom with reduced size or if soaked cereals or pulses, give you the material in a flake form. Due to use of roll, Flakers also known as a roll crusher.. ...
